Confirmation of Included Accessories in Latest Images for Takara MP-36 + Megatron

Postby william-james88 » Fri Jun 08, 2018 8:27 am

Motto: "'till All Are One"
There was a lot of talk over what would be included in Takara's release of the toy accurate Deco for Masterpiece Megatron, numbered MP-36 +. After all, one of the mostimportant aspects of this release is an accessory, a toy accurate face, so we wondered if he would come with his other faces from the original release. Well, we finally have confirmation that he does. He comes with all the gun accessories, 3 shinier versions of the faces that came with MP 36, and a shinnier version fo the breastplate that came with MP 36. No extra weapons are included. All the images come from Dengeki Hobby.

kyano13neo shared an image from the toy show, on Twitter, where we see him next to the G1 toy counterpart which is not as shiny since this MP 36 + is based on the Hasbro G1 toy (and thus, the Takara 16-S release of G1 Megatron).

william-james88 wrote:kyano13neo shared an image from the toy show, on Twitter, where we see him next to the G1 toy counterpart which is not as shiny since this MP 36 + is based on the Hasbro G1 toy (and thus, the Takara 16-S release of G1 Megatron).

Alternatively you could also say it's the Microman version which also had the chrome. The one in the photo is the Chronicles figure from Dark of the Moon with selective sticker application (including the chest sticker over the tampograph). The original G1 Japanese release was based on a Microman variant that replaced the red plastic with blue while 16-S was chromed like Hasbro's.
